Vijay Sales announces Apple Days Sale: iPhone 17 series, M5 iPad Pro, and more discounted

Vijay Sales, a leading retail giant in India, has kicked off its highly anticipated Apple Days Sale, promising substantial savings on a wide range of Apple products, including iPhones, iPads, Macs, and AirPods. This exciting event began on December 28 and will run until January 4, 2026, making it a prime opportunity for Apple enthusiasts to make their purchases. Customers can shop both in-store at their nearest Vijay Sales locations or online, ensuring convenience and accessibility. The Apple Days Sale features incredible deals on the latest Apple devices. Shoppers can find discounts on the iPhone 17 series, the iPhone 16e, the 11th Gen iPad, the iPad Air with the M3 chip, MacBook Air with the M4 chip, and MacBook Pro with the M5 chip, among others. Additionally, purchasers will receive MyVS Rewards loyalty points worth a flat Rs 3,000 on certain items, particularly the standard iPhone 17 model. As for specific offers, the iPhone 17, usually priced at Rs 82,900, is now available for just Rs 78,900 during the sale. The iPhone 17 Pro, originally Rs 125,490, can be purchased for Rs 121,490, while the Pro Max model will retail for Rs 134,490. The iPhone Air is also on sale, dropping from Rs 94,900 to Rs 90,900, alongside an instant Rs 4,000 discount when using selected bank cards, plus an exchange bonus of up to Rs 9,000. Further discounts are available on the iPhone 16 series, with the iPhone 16 and iPhone 16 Plus priced at Rs 57,990 and Rs 64,490, respectively. The iPhone 16e is available for Rs 46,990, while the iPhone 15 can be acquired for Rs 49,490, with the possibility of receiving up to Rs 5,000 off via bank offers and an exchange bonus of up to Rs 9,000. In terms of iPad offers, the 11th Gen iPad with the A16 Bionic chip is priced at Rs 30,190. The iPad Pro with the M5 chip is available for Rs 89,990 for the 11-inch model, and Rs 1,16,490 for the 13-inch variant. The iPad Air with the M3 chip can be found at Rs 51,490 and Rs 69,290 for the 11-inch and 13-inch sizes, respectively. For those interested in MacBooks, the MacBook Air with the M4 chip is offered for Rs 79,990 (13-inch) and Rs 102,490 (15-inch), while the MacBook Pro with the M5 chip is priced at Rs 152,990. An enticing exchange bonus of Rs 10,000 is also available for MacBook purchases. In addition to these products, discounts extend to the Apple Watch Series 11, Apple Watch Series Ultra 3, and AirPods 4, making this sale a must-visit for Apple fans looking to upgrade their tech gadgets.
